Broadening Horizons: Industrial Uses of Optical Brightening Agents
Optical Brightening Agents (OBAs), also known as fluorescent whitening agents, are far more than simple dyes. They are sophisticated chemical compounds that enhance the perceived whiteness and brightness of a wide array of materials by converting invisible ultraviolet light into visible blue light. This optical effect makes products appear cleaner, brighter, and more vivid.
The industrial applications of OBAs are extensive, spanning numerous sectors beyond just textiles, including paper, plastics, detergents, and coatings. Each industry benefits from the unique light-enhancing properties of these agents. A prime example of such a specialized OBA is Fluorescent Brightener ER-330 (C.I. 199), which is particularly impactful in the textile industry. This nonionic stilbene derivative is highly effective for whitening polyester fabrics and their blends. Its strong fluorescence and high whitening performance are critical for achieving the brilliant whites demanded by modern fashion and home furnishing markets. Furthermore, its excellent fastness to light, washing, and sublimation ensures the longevity of the brightening effect, adding significant value to finished textile products.
